Casualties reported in ISIS attack on Iraq’s al-Anbar
ERBIL, KRG, Iraq (North Press) – An attack carried out by members of the Islamic State (ISIS) on an Iraqi military post in al-Anbar region, in the early hours of Tuesday, which killed two soldiers and wounded others.
A source who preferred anonymity told North Press that the attack took place in the city of Hit northeastern Anbar.
The injured soldiers were hospitalized and one of them had critical injuries, the source said.
The Security forces keep on conducting searching operations in the targeted area to hunt the attackers, the source added.
Meanwhile, the Popular Mobilization Forces (PMF), which is a part of the Iraqi Army, announced on overnight that it thwarted an assault attempt on the groups participating in the Combined Joint Task Force-Operation Inherent Resolve (CJTF-OIR) in al-Anbar.
On April 23, the Iraqi Joint Command announced the launch of the second phase the operation “Solid Will” in several Iraqi governorates.
In late March, the Iraqi forces launched the first phase of the operation, aiming to clear vast lands of the country from ISIS sleeper cells.
